My V10 S8 has passed 120k miles so I took it into Makies early this year. I left it with them Thursday afternoon.
Next day, late Friday, I got the call to collect it. When I arrived at Mackies I was told that they had been unable to remove the sump from the gearbox due to seized manifold nuts/bolts, so on the bosses advice, left the car overnight with hot, fresh oil flushing it. The final bill was less than the quote, due to being unable to complete the job as specified, and they took the hit on the £600 (apparently) of oil consumed.
The gearbox firmware was updated, as was the oil.
Since then I guess the box may be changing a bit faster, but it has always been good with none of the jerky changes I've seen mentioned here on other D3 S8's.
I am unhappy that the job was not completed as I expected, but hey ho.
Interestingly in parting I was told that mine was the first D3 S8 they had had in and they most certainly would not accept another for this work.
At some point I will have gearbox serviced correctly, and this will not be with Makies.
